Overcoming Challenges in Mobile Charging Deployment
Deploying mobile charging solutions comes with many hurdles. These include technical issues and the need for reliable, affordable infrastructure. Electric vehicle (EV) charging faces barriers like uneven availability, which can scare off users.
To solve these problems, leaders must improve current tech and create new strategies. For example, using advanced monitoring systems can quickly spot and fix issues. This makes charging more reliable and builds trust with EV drivers.
New solutions like flexible charging units and smart planning help too. These steps make charging easier to access. With these advancements, we can overcome current EV charging barriers and create a better system.
Challenge | Description | Possible Solutions |
---|---|---|
Infrastructure Reliability | Charging stations may experience downtime due to technical malfunctions. | Implement advanced monitoring and predictive maintenance systems. |
Cost-Effectiveness | High installation and operational costs can deter investment. | Adopt shared payment models and government incentives. |
User Confidence | Inconsistent charging availability causes user anxiety. | Enhance communication about charging station status and reliability. |
Government Initiatives Supporting Autonomous Charging
Government support is key for growing autonomous charging tech and improving EV infrastructure. With a focus on green transport, many programs boost EV funding. This makes charging easier for more drivers.
Funding for EV Infrastructure Development
The Bipartisan Infrastructure Law is a big step forward for EV charging support. It gives a lot of money for charging stations all over. This helps areas with less access to charging.
More charging spots will help more people use electric cars. It’s a big step towards a cleaner future.
